I've been getting some great responses from reader and friends of readers in response to my request for some good jokes about entrepreneurship. This one comes from Charles Lawrence of BizBookSeries.com:
The CEO of a start-up business informed his chief advisors that the company seemed to be in sort of difficulty and he wanted to know why."Well, its not cash," said the newly-appointed controller.
"How do you know?" was the CEO's next question.
"Because we don't have any," replied the controller.
